Russian Qt Forum
Ноябрь 15, 2024, 10:13 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
 
  Начало   Форум  WIKI (Вики)FAQ Помощь Поиск Войти Регистрация  

Страниц: [1]   Вниз
  Печать  
Автор Тема: QTextEdit qt4 как получить все строки  (Прочитано 4917 раз)
Admin
Administrator
Джедай : наставник для всех
*****
Offline Offline

Сообщений: 1988



Просмотр профиля
« : Октябрь 08, 2005, 18:05 »

С помощью append добавил туда несколько строк

А как бы получить эти строки обратно
что то типа

Код:
for(i=0;i<countRows();i++){
   row=GetRows(i);
}
Записан
Admin
Administrator
Джедай : наставник для всех
*****
Offline Offline

Сообщений: 1988



Просмотр профиля
« Ответ #1 : Октябрь 08, 2005, 18:49 »

примерное решение

Код:
QTextDocument *doc = ui.editor->document();
 QTextBlock blk = doc->findBlock( ui.editor->textCursor().position() );
 QTextBlock blk2 = doc->begin();
 int i = 1;
 while ( blk != blk2 ) {
   blk2 = blk2.next();
   i++;
 }
 qDebug() << "current text line number is: " << i;


от qt4 я уже стал уставать, маловато примеров, простейщие вещи приходится долго искать
Записан
AlekseyK
Гость
« Ответ #2 : Декабрь 30, 2010, 02:40 »

от qt4 я уже стал уставать, маловато примеров, простейщие вещи приходится долго искать
Да уж... Вот мы их тут и создаём, добавляем недостающие. Подмигивающий Это вам не дот нет, где есть классы и методы на каждый чих! Подмигивающий
Записан
Пантер
Administrator
Джедай : наставник для всех
*****
Offline Offline

Сообщений: 5876


Жаждущий знаний


Просмотр профиля WWW
« Ответ #3 : Декабрь 30, 2010, 08:31 »

AlekseyK, ты на дату поста обрати внимание.
Записан

1. Qt - Qt Development Frameworks; QT - QuickTime
2. Не используйте в исходниках символы кириллицы!!!
3. Пользуйтесь тегом code при оформлении сообщений.
AlekseyK
Гость
« Ответ #4 : Декабрь 30, 2010, 13:55 »

AlekseyK, ты на дату поста обрати внимание.
А чего ты решил, что я не обратил?! Подмигивающий Я просто искал решение подобной темы по форуму. Это я в назидание на будущее всем Подмигивающий У Qt куча достоинств: действительно многие вещи требуют мало кода, но есть и подобные недостатки (когда долго с ней поработаешь): некоторые вещи надо долго искать или самому вырабатывать решение.
Записан
Страниц: [1]   Вверх
  Печать  
 
Перейти в:  


Страница сгенерирована за 0.048 секунд. Запросов: 23.